repo.or.cz
/
openal-soft
/
openal-hmr.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Move the target effect slot to the SendParams struct
2012-09-09
Chris Robinson
Mov
e
the target effect
s
l
o
t to the SendPar
a
ms struct
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
Rem
o
ve
S
TACK_DATA_SIZE in
fav
o
r
o
f
B
UFFERSIZE
commit
|
commitdiff
|
tree
2012-09-09
C
hris Robi
n
s
on
Remove some unused c
o
de
commit
|
commitdiff
|
tree
2012-09-09
Chris Robinson
Separate th
e
resamp
l
ing and mixing
s
tep
s
commit
|
commitdiff
|
tree
2012-09-09
Ch
r
is
R
o
b
i
nson
Workaround Min
G
W __dec
l
spec(align(x)) b
u
g
commit
|
commitdiff
|
tree
2012-09-02
C
hris Robi
n
son
Fre
e
t
he
global ALSA confi
g
after
o
p
ening capture devices to
o
commit
|
commitdiff
|
tree
2012-09-02
Chris R
o
binson
Set the error if setting a
new integer sour
c
e o
f
f
set
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
Chris Robi
n
so
n
Minor clea
n
ups for
m
ixer_i
n
c
commit
|
commitdiff
|
tree
2012-08-29
Chris
Robinson
A
d
d
an SSE-
e
nhanced pat
h
for ap
p
lying t
h
e mixer
ma
t
r
i
x
commit
|
commitdiff
|
tree
2012-08-29
Chri
s
Ro
b
inson
Make sure device bu
f
fer
s
are 16-byte align
e
d
commit
|
commitdiff
|
tree
2012-08-29
C
h
ris Robinson
Increase MaxChannels to be a
m
u
ltip
l
e of 4
commit
|
commitdiff
|
tree
2012-08-29
Chris Robinson
Set
an
e
rror closer
t
o
wh
e
re it occurs for set
t
ing
.
.
.
commit
|
commitdiff
|
tree
2012-08-29
C
h
ri
s
Robinso
n
Add
he
l
pers t
o
s
e
t
source prope
r
t
i
es
commit
|
commitdiff
|
tree
2012-08-28
Chri
s
Rob
i
nson
Pri
n
t the error when r
e
porting snd_
p
cm_del
a
y fa
i
lu
r
e
commit
|
commitdiff
|
tree
2012-08-25
C
h
ris Robinson
Use _al
i
gned
_
fre
e
for poi
n
ters
returned by
_
aligned_ma
l
loc
commit
|
commitdiff
|
tree
2012-08-21
C
h
ris Robinson
Constify so
m
e p
a
rameters
commit
|
commitdiff
|
tree
2012-08-20
Chri
s
Robinson
Add the option t
o
ret
r
ieve the source offset
and latency
.
.
.
commit
|
commitdiff
|
tree
2012-08-20
Chris Robinson
Fix getting the
R
W off
s
ets
with alGetS
o
urcei
6
4vSOF
T
commit
|
commitdiff
|
tree
2012-08-20
Chris Rob
i
nson
Add m
e
thods to g
e
t source properties as doubles
commit
|
commitdiff
|
tree
2012-08-20
C
hris
R
obinson
F
ix a p
a
rame
t
er name
commit
|
commitdiff
|
tree
2012-08-20
Chris Rob
i
ns
o
n
Properly expo
r
t alGetSou
r
ce
3
i64SOFT
commit
|
commitdiff
|
tree
2012-08-20
C
h
ris
Robi
n
son
Use helpe
r
f
unct
i
o
n
s to read source
p
r
operties
commit
|
commitdiff
|
tree
2012-08-20
Chris
R
obinson
Us
e
the correct 64-b
i
t
i
nt type for the e
x
tension functions
commit
|
commitdiff
|
tree
2012-08-20
Chris Ro
b
i
n
son
Add
a macro to h
e
lp make a 64-bit val
u
e
commit
|
commitdiff
|
tree
2012-08-19
C
hris R
o
binson
Use a de
f
ault
method to pr
o
vide a dummy
latency
commit
|
commitdiff
|
tree
2012-08-19
C
hris Robinson
Hold
t
he device lock wit
h
P
u
lse
A
udio between mixi
n
g
.
.
.
commit
|
commitdiff
|
tree
2012-08-19
Chr
i
s
Robi
n
son
Hold t
h
e device lock with A
L
SA bet
w
e
en mi
x
ing and w
r
i
t
ing
commit
|
commitdiff
|
tree
2012-08-19
Chri
s
Robi
n
s
on
U
se non-b
l
o
cking access fo
r
ALSA pl
a
y
b
ack
commit
|
commitdiff
|
tree
2012-08-18
Chris Robinson
Move
the d
e
vice lock into t
h
e backend
f
uncti
o
n t
a
ble
commit
|
commitdiff
|
tree
2012-08-18
Chr
i
s Robin
s
on
K
eep the bac
k
e
n
d
devi
c
e open un
t
il the last refe
r
ence
.
.
.
commit
|
commitdiff
|
tree
2012-08-18
C
h
r
is
R
obinson
Add
t
he start
o
f AL
_
SOFT
_
sou
r
ce_latency
commit
|
commitdiff
|
tree
2012-08-17
Chris Robinson
Add a
d
evice method
t
o retriev
e
the a
c
tiv
e
latency
commit
|
commitdiff
|
tree
2012-08-16
Chris Robinso
n
P
l
ace the alignment attribute before the va
r
iable declaration
commit
|
commitdiff
|
tree
2012-08-16
Chr
i
s
Ro
b
i
n
son
Remove extra parenthes
i
s
u
sed
i
n
t
h
e al
i
gned attribute
.
.
.
commit
|
commitdiff
|
tree
2012-08-16
Ch
r
is Rob
i
nson
F
ix alig
n
ed allocator fallba
c
k
commit
|
commitdiff
|
tree
2012-08-16
Chris Robinson
M
S
V
C wants __
d
eclspec(align)
,
not __declspec
(
al
i
gned)
commit
|
commitdiff
|
tree
2012-08-16
Chris Robinson
Avoid dy
n
amic han
d
l
i
ng
o
f libsndio
commit
|
commitdiff
|
tree
2012-08-15
Chris Robinson
A
p
pl
y
H
RT
F
mixer coefficients with stepping using SSE
commit
|
commitdiff
|
tree
2012-08-15
Chris R
o
binson
Check the max CPUID functions before callin
g
them
commit
|
commitdiff
|
tree
2012-08-15
Chris R
o
bi
n
son
M
a
k
e sure source
s
are 16-byte a
l
igned
commit
|
commitdiff
|
tree
2012-08-15
C
h
ris Robinson
Ad
d
wrapper methods to
e
nsure align
e
d
a
lloc
a
tions
commit
|
commitdiff
|
tree
2012-08-15
Ch
r
i
s
Robinson
En
s
ure some HRTF-related p
a
r
a
m
e
te
r
s ar
e
a
l
ign
e
d
commit
|
commitdiff
|
tree
2012-08-15
C
h
ris Robi
n
son
Make sur
e
t
h
e working coeffi
c
ients are aligne
d
for
.
.
.
commit
|
commitdiff
|
tree
2012-08-15
Chris Robinson
Remove unused filter fu
n
ctions
commit
|
commitdiff
|
tree
2012-08-15
Chri
s
Robinson
Check for and u
s
e the -msse switch when dea
l
ing with
.
.
.
commit
|
commitdiff
|
tree
2012-08-15
C
h
ris
Robins
o
n
Ch
e
ck the
correct macro for ARM Neo
n
support
commit
|
commitdiff
|
tree
2012-08-15
Chris R
o
b
in
s
o
n
Do
n
't bother handl
i
ng MM
X
since we don't u
s
e
it
commit
|
commitdiff
|
tree
2012-08-15
Chri
s
Robinson
Add
c
mak
e
op
t
ion
s
to disable or
r
equire support for
.
.
.
commit
|
commitdiff
|
tree
2012-08-15
Chr
i
s Robinson
Mo
v
e
m
i
xers into separate
so
u
rce files
commit
|
commitdiff
|
tree
2012-08-14
Chris
Ro
b
i
n
s
o
n
Add an SSE-enhanced H
R
TF mixer using
in
t
r
i
ns
i
cs
commit
|
commitdiff
|
tree
2012-08-14
Chris
R
obi
n
s
o
n
Fix
a typo
commit
|
commitdiff
|
tree
2012-08-13
Ch
r
i
s
Ro
b
i
n
son
Add a config option to d
i
sable use of CPU extensions
commit
|
commitdiff
|
tree
2012-08-13
C
h
r
is Ro
b
i
n
son
A
l
l
ow bu
i
lding multip
l
e
t
ypes of mixers, s
e
lecting
.
.
.
commit
|
commitdiff
|
tree
2012-08-13
C
h
ris
Robinson
Check for some CPU extens
i
ons
commit
|
commitdiff
|
tree
2012-08-12
Ch
r
is Robinson
Don't unlock the
pul
s
eaudio mainloop when mix
i
n
g
commit
|
commitdiff
|
tree
2012-08-11
Chri
s
Ro
b
i
n
so
n
H
a
n
dle the s
c
alar valu
e
s a
b
it
better
commit
|
commitdiff
|
tree
2012-08-11
C
h
ris
Ro
b
i
nson
Use a more e
f
ficient me
t
hod to blend
H
RTF d
e
l
ays and
.
.
.
commit
|
commitdiff
|
tree
2012-08-09
Chri
s
Robi
n
son
Add a
n
o
p
tion
f
or wide ster
e
o sources
commit
|
commitdiff
|
tree
2012-08-09
Chri
s
Robinson
U
s
e a more e
f
ficient method
t
o
offset the speaker angles
.
.
.
commit
|
commitdiff
|
tree
2012-07-20
Chris Robinson
In
t
erp
o
late between HRTF
d
elay sam
p
les using t
h
e d
e
lay
.
.
.
commit
|
commitdiff
|
tree
2012-07-20
Chris Robinson
Increase
the directi
o
nal change
sensi
t
ivity for
t
h
e
.
.
.
commit
|
commitdiff
|
tree
2012-07-19
Chr
i
s Robi
n
so
n
Fix
an inadv
e
r
tent c
h
ang
e
i
n
the HRTF coeff
i
cient steppin
g
.
.
.
commit
|
commitdiff
|
tree
2012-06-29
Chris
R
obinson
Use wrappers f
o
r
f
loa
t
-typed ma
t
h function
s
commit
|
commitdiff
|
tree
2012-06-29
Chris
Robinso
n
Test the squared length of a vecto
r
b
e
fore no
r
malizing
commit
|
commitdiff
|
tree
2012-06-29
Chri
s
Robinson
Minor typo f
i
xes
commit
|
commitdiff
|
tree
2012-06-29
Chris Robinson
D
on'
t
use all
c
aps for enum value nam
e
s
commit
|
commitdiff
|
tree
2012-06-29
Chris Robinso
n
Don't
try to set
F
E
_
T
OWARDZERO when it's not availab
l
e
commit
|
commitdiff
|
tree
2012-06-29
Chris Robinson
Clamp the Y position before tryi
n
g
t
o
g
et
t
he elevation
commit
|
commitdiff
|
tree
2012-06-20
Ch
r
is Robin
s
on
Add some includes
commit
|
commitdiff
|
tree
2012-06-20
C
h
ris Robinson
Add missing incl
u
de
commit
|
commitdiff
|
tree
2012-06-19
Chris Robinson
Use
a
p
rop
e
r metho
d
t
o
wait
for
a
P
u
lseAudio operation
commit
|
commitdiff
|
tree
2012-06-19
Chris Rob
i
n
son
Remove an unuse
d
incl
u
de
commit
|
commitdiff
|
tree
2012-06-19
Ch
r
i
s
Robinson
Don't needles
s
ly verify a
d
evice
commit
|
commitdiff
|
tree
2012-06-18
C
hris
R
obinson
R
emove an ou
t
dated
comment ab
o
ut _REENT
R
AN
T
commit
|
commitdiff
|
tree
2012-06-18
Chris Robinson
Sile
n
ce some
G
C
C
warning
s
commit
|
commitdiff
|
tree
2012-06-17
C
hr
i
s Robins
o
n
Only
try float32 w
i
t
h DSound wh
e
n specif
i
call
y
r
equested
commit
|
commitdiff
|
tree
2012-06-17
Chris Robi
n
son
Avoid failing if ALSA
can't set a b
u
ffe
r
or pe
r
iod
.
.
.
commit
|
commitdiff
|
tree
2012-06-17
Chris R
o
binso
n
A
ll
o
w Pu
l
s
e
Audio to
spawn a server by defaul
t
commit
|
commitdiff
|
tree
2012-06-17
Chris Robinso
n
Add
an option to
a
llow PulseAudio
to m
o
ve
streams
commit
|
commitdiff
|
tree
2012-06-16
C
h
ris Robinson
Clarif
y
some comments, fix some definition ord
e
ring
.
.
.
commit
|
commitdiff
|
tree
2012-06-15
Chris Robinson
Add DEVPKEY_Device_Frien
d
lyName decl
a
ratio
n
f
o
r mingw
.
.
.
commit
|
commitdiff
|
tree
2012-05-09
Chr
i
s
Robinson
A
dd some more e
n
trie
s
to
.
g
i
t
i
gnore
commit
|
commitdiff
|
tree
2012-05-09
Ch
r
is Robinson
R
e
n
a
me All
D
evic
e
-> AllDevice
s
commit
|
commitdiff
|
tree
2012-05-08
Chris Robinson
Clamp the ALSA
p
eriod t
i
me between min and max if
s
etting
.
.
.
commit
|
commitdiff
|
tree
2012-05-07
Chris Robinson
Cl
a
mp the ALSA
b
uffer time between min and max if
se
t
ting
.
.
.
commit
|
commitdiff
|
tree
2012-05-05
Chris
Robin
s
o
n
L
o
ok for libsndio
.
so
.
2
i
nstead of libsndio
.
so
commit
|
commitdiff
|
tree
2012-05-03
Chris Robinson
On
l
y
u
s
e
_
F
P
U_GETCW and _FPU_SETCW for
x
8
6
targets
commit
|
commitdiff
|
tree
2012-04-30
C
hris Ro
b
inson
Use 2 ch
a
ined one
-
po
l
e
filters for the wet path
commit
|
commitdiff
|
tree
2012-04-29
C
hris Robinson
Use Comp
u
t
e
Angle
G
ains
f
or multi-
c
hannel sour
c
es and
.
.
.
commit
|
commitdiff
|
tree
2012-04-29
Chris Robinson
Remove
the stereod
u
p option
commit
|
commitdiff
|
tree
2012-04-29
Chris Rob
i
nson
F
i
x a co
u
p
le com
m
e
n
t typos, a
n
d a m
i
nor c
l
eanu
p
commit
|
commitdiff
|
tree
2012-04-28
C
hris Ro
b
ins
o
n
U
s
e ComputeAngl
e
Gains for 3D soun
d
s
commit
|
commitdiff
|
tree
2012-04-28
Chris Robinson
Fix
C
o
m
puteAngleGains
commit
|
commitdiff
|
tree
2012-04-28
Chris Robi
n
s
o
n
Use Compu
t
eAngleGains for the echo a
n
d d
e
dicat
e
d
effec
t
s
commit
|
commitdiff
|
tree
2012-04-28
Chr
i
s R
o
b
i
n
son
Add
a method to
c
a
l
culate gains
gi
v
en a so
u
nd
p
o
int
.
.
.
commit
|
commitdiff
|
tree
2012-04-28
Chris Robinson
Flip the parameters to aluCart2
L
UTpos
,
so
i
t behaves
.
.
.
commit
|
commitdiff
|
tree
2012-04-28
Chris Robinso
n
P
a
ss the
dir
e
ct/send params t
o
the
m
ixer instead of
.
.
.
commit
|
commitdiff
|
tree
2012-04-28
Chris Robinson
Apply th
e
listener gain with the filt
e
r
commit
|
commitdiff
|
tree
2012-04-28
Chris
R
o
bi
n
son
Move th
e
HrtfP
a
rams i
n
to t
h
e Dire
c
t
P
arams
commit
|
commitdiff
|
tree
2012-04-28
Chris Robi
n
son
Mo
v
e
the dire
c
t
and send p
a
r
a
m
s into s
e
parate
di
f
fer
e
nt
.
.
.
commit
|
commitdiff
|
tree
next